Mission
Statement
Founded in 1987, the Humanities Institute at Stony Brook (HISB) has
three main missions: to stimulate new modes of interdisciplinary research
within the humanities and social sciences; to build bridges between
the human sciences and the medical, technical, and natural sciences;
and to reach out to the local community through public lectures and
film series. To achieve these ends, HISB sponsors Visiting Resident
Fellows and Two-day Distinguished Visiting Fellows to present their
new research and interact with Stony Brook and other local faculty
and students, organizes symposia and conferences, and works with community
groups on programs of broader interest. The Institute also designs
interdisciplinary graduate and faculty courses on unique themes linked
to HISB programming in any one year. As a catalyst for other entities
on campus, HISB policy has always been to work closely with other
untis, such as Women's Studies, Africana Studies, and most recently,
the Latin American and Caribbean Center and the Center for Science
Studies. We also regularly collaborate with the Stony Brook University
Medical School and with individual departments on campus. |
